Abstract

Healing diabetic foot ulcers (DFUs) poses a serious challenge for many individuals with diabetes. The use of biomaterials applied locally for treating DFUs has recently garnered significant attention. Here, we present a gel-in-oil nanogel dispersion (G/O-NGD) capable of local delivery of six different growth factors (GFs) via the topical route, followed by an in-vivo evaluation in mice. Both macroscopic and microscopic changes in skin structure were evidented after topical application of GF-cocktail G/O-NGD, and changes in CD68 and CD31 levels and collagen content were measured. Expression and synthesis of Interleukin-6 (IL-6), transforming GF beta 1 (TGF-β1), and basic fibroblast GF (bFGF) were also analyzed. The results showed that a significant reduction in ulcer area, restoration of skin structure, increase in collagen content, angiogenesis, and suppression of inflammation were possible with GF-cocktail G/O-NGD, indicating that G/O-NGD is a prospective carrier for local delivery of GF, improving wound healing processes.

摘要

治愈糖尿病足溃疡(DFUs)对许多糖尿病患者构成了严峻挑战。局部应用生物材料治疗DFUs最近受到了广泛关注。在此,我们展示了一种油包凝胶纳米凝胶分散体(G/O-NGD),它能够通过局部途径局部递送六种不同的生长因子(GFs),随后在小鼠体内进行评估。局部应用GF鸡尾酒G/O-NGD后,皮肤结构的宏观和微观变化均很明显,并测量了CD68和CD31水平以及胶原蛋白含量的变化。还分析了白细胞介素-6(IL-6)、转化生长因子β1(TGF-β1)和碱性成纤维细胞生长因子(bFGF)的表达和合成。结果表明,GF鸡尾酒G/O-NGD能够显著减少溃疡面积、恢复皮肤结构、增加胶原蛋白含量、促进血管生成并抑制炎症,这表明G/O-NGD是局部递送GF的一种有前景的载体,可改善伤口愈合过程。
